monadnocWe haven’t really “announced” this yet, but we’re tipping our hand; Mission Freak is going to be working with longtime Iowa City resident (currently based in Chicago) Monadnoc to put out his new record, Olive Oil and Indian Blood . You can get a glimpse of these songs at tonight’s Tuesday Night Social Club, where Monadnoc will play songs arranged with help from Skye Carrasco, Olivia Rose Muzzy, and Adam Havlin. The record itself isn’t coming out until March, but I can tell you this: it is spectacular. Dusty sung-spoke stories swirl around you amidst sparse arrangements. It’s a record that makes you feel like you haven’t been home for days, sitting around a fire with some folks you don’t know too well weaving tales. It could easily be the film soundtrack to a Cormac McCarthy novel, a little bit Gothic and a little bit tense. Tonight Monadnoc will be joined by some of the musicians who helped him make this record, which was produced by Paleo and recorded by Patrick Stolley in Davenport this fall. Olivia and Skye will also perform solo sets to open up the show. Best of all, it’s free!
